Business diversification can be a robust approach for fostering growth and stability. By entering new markets or increasing product lines, companies can tap into multiple advantages and ensure their lasting success.

One of the primary benefits of business diversification is risk reduction. When a company relies on a single product or market, it becomes highly exposed to market volatility and economic challenges. Expanding the business portfolio helps mitigate these risks by spreading the risk across different markets. For instance, if one market faces a downturn, the impact can be offset by the success of another market. This risk mitigation tactic ensures that the company remains stable and less affected by external factors.

Additionally, diversification can lead to enhanced revenue sources. By expanding into new areas more info or introducing new products, a business can tap into new customer segments and create additional sources of income. This expansion can considerably enhance the company’s overall earnings and profit margins. For example, a company that initially sells only electronic gadgets might branch out into household devices or software products, thereby reaching new customers and increasing sales. The potential for growth is amplified as the business ventures into new areas and serves a broader customer base.

Moreover, business diversification promotes creativity and competitive strength. Expanding into different areas necessitates exploring new tech, processes, and models. This push for creativity can lead to increased efficiency, higher-quality products, and improved client experiences. As companies branch out, they also become more agile and attuned to market changes. This nimbleness ensures they outpace competitors and hold a market edge. Overall, business diversification not only unlocks growth but also positions companies for sustained success in an ever-evolving market.
